Dodge Ram 1500 Cylinder Head is the airtight cover of each combustion chamber, allowing the fuel-air mix to ignite and give power to the truck. In the early sidevalve configurations found on historic Dodge pickups and early Ram 1500 trucks, the Cylinder Head was basically a flat piece of metal with spark plugs on it, as well as a few additional fins to help dissipate engine heat. It was nevertheless seated firmly above the pistons to contain the rising pressure. The Cylinder Head evolved into a complex aluminum cast, full of all sorts of technology, as the Ram 1500 line adopted overhead valve and then overhead cam tech. It contains intake and exhaust runners, coolant channels, valvetrain gear, and even fuel injectors. The update lets the engine breathe and cool off while losing weight. Throughout all changes to shapes and internal passages, every Dodge design has had the same design goal: to seal the cylinders to permit precision routing of the gases.
